DIICOT has charged five legal entities, including an international transport company, in a case involving the establishment of an organized criminal group and drug trafficking

DIICOT prosecutors are investigating five legal entities, including an international transport company, in a case concerning the formation of an organized criminal group and the continued trafficking of high-risk and low-risk drugs. The companies allegedly were used to create the appearance of legal commercial shipments, in which drugs brought from Spain to several European countries were allegedly concealed.

According to DIICOT, criminal proceedings against the five companies were ordered on September 2 and 3, 2026. The group allegedly was formed starting in September 2023 by four men and a transport company, and was later joined by Romanian and foreign citizens, as well as other commercial companies.

The shipments allegedly were organized using tractors and semi-trailers, also loaded with goods obtained through international freight exchanges. The drugs, ordered by Albanian traffickers, allegedly included cannabis resin, cannabis and cocaine. In four shipments, 1,719 kilograms of drugs were seized, valued at approximately 9.6 million euros wholesale and 25 million euros retail.

The investigation benefited from the cooperation of the authorities in France, Spain, Italy and Germany, as well as Eurojust and Europol. DIICOT asked the Bucharest Tribunal to impose preventive measures on the companies, including blocking their dissolution, liquidation, merger and disposal of assets, as well as suspending their road freight transport activities for 60 days.
